DUTY- Diagnosis of Urinary Tract infection in Young children

Year Started: 2010

The DUTY (Diagnosis of Urinary Tract infection in Young children) study was designed to improve the way in which doctors and nurses find out when a young child has a urine infection so that they can start effective treatment earlier.
